Description

Sandplay Therapy is a play therapy modality which consists of a child, or adult client making whatever he or she feels like building with a wide assortment of miniature figures in a tray of sand in the presence of a trained professional.

Barbara Turner, PHD, was first introduced to Sandplay when she witnessed a client undergo a life-changing experience by doing just one sandplay session. She trained with Dora Kalff in Switzerland and developed a Core Curriculum in Sandplay. She also worked in clinical practice for over 25 years.

This course is suitable for anyone who wants to learn about the fundamentals of sandplay. Dr. Turner examines the trays in the process of several clinical cases and demonstrates how to analyse the first tray to create a plan to improve the client's psyche in future sessions.

CPD stands for Continuing Professional Development. If you work in certain professions or for certain companies, your employer may require you to complete a number of CPD hours or points, per year. You can find a range of CPD courses on Reed Courses, many of which can be completed online.

A regulated qualification is delivered by a learning institution which is regulated by a government body. In England, the government body which regulates courses is Ofqual. Ofqual regulated qualifications sit on the Regulated Qualifications Framework (RQF), which can help students understand how different qualifications in different fields compare to each other. The framework also helps students to understand what qualifications they need to progress towards a higher learning goal, such as a university degree or equivalent higher education award.

An endorsed course is a skills based course which has been checked over and approved by an independent awarding body. Endorsed courses are not regulated so do not result in a qualification - however, the student can usually purchase a certificate showing the awarding body's logo if they wish. Certain awarding bodies - such as Quality Licence Scheme and TQUK - have developed endorsement schemes as a way to help students select the best skills based courses for them.
